Construction of cryptographically strong S-boxes from ternary quasigroups of order 4
Cryptologia ( IF 0.6 ) Pub Date : 2021-07-26 , DOI: 10.1080/01611194.2021.1934915
Dimpy Chauhan , Indivar Gupta , P. R. Mishra , Rashmi Verma

Abstract

The security of block ciphers solely depends on the S-boxes used in their design. Hence, for a secure block cipher, S-boxes should be chosen very thoughtfully. n-ary quasigroups of different orders and for different values of n are being used to design various cryptographic primitives. In the literature, many algorithms based on the quasigroups have been proposed for the generation of S-boxes of order 4. However, in this article, we propose a general method for the construction of symmetric S-boxes of even order using ternary quasigroups of order 4 with certain properties. These S-boxes give strong resistance against linear, differential, algebraic, and DPA attacks and hence provide good cryptographic properties.
